Allergic rhinitis is an IgE-mediated inflammatory response of the nasal mucosa to allergens (e.g., dust mites, pollen, pet dander). The priority nursing action is always to reduce or eliminate exposure to the trigger, which is the foundation of disease management.

Distractor Analysis:
Watch out for confusion! Option ①: "Encourage the child to blow their nose forcefully to clear secretions" is incorrect. Forceful nose blowing can increase pressure in the nasal cavity and sinuses, potentially forcing infected mucus into the Eustachian tubes or sinuses, leading to complications like otitis media or sinusitis. Gentle blowing or using saline irrigation is preferred.
Option ②: "Apply warm compresses to the nasal area three times daily" is a supportive measure for sinus discomfort but is not a priority or core intervention for allergic rhinitis. It does not address the allergic pathophysiology.
Option ④: "Administer over-the-counter decongestant nasal sprays as needed" is potentially harmful advice.
Key Point! Overuse of topical decongestant sprays (e.g., oxymetazoline) for more than 3-5 days can lead to
rebound congestion (rhinitis medicamentosa), a condition where nasal congestion worsens when the medication is stopped. This creates a dependency cycle and exacerbates the problem.
Related Concepts: The nursing approach to allergic conditions (asthma, eczema, rhinitis) consistently prioritizes
allergen avoidance and environmental control. Patient and family education is central to effective chronic disease management. Pharmacological management (e.g., intranasal corticosteroids, antihistamines) is adjunctive and should be used under guidance, not as a first-line, as-needed home remedy without assessment.
Concept Summary
| Concept | Explanation |
|---|
| Allergic Rhinitis Pathophysiology | IgE-mediated Type I hypersensitivity. Allergen exposure → mast cell degranulation → release of histamine & other mediators → vasodilation, increased capillary permeability, mucus secretion, & nerve stimulation → nasal congestion, rhinorrhea, sneezing, itching. |
| Priority Nursing Intervention | Environmental Control (Allergen Avoidance). Addresses the root cause. Includes dust mite control, pet dander management, pollen avoidance strategies. |
| Pharmacology Caution | Avoid prolonged use (>5 days) of OTC topical decongestants (risk of rebound congestion). First-line medical therapy is typically intranasal corticosteroids (e.g., fluticasone). |
| Non-Pharmacologic Comfort | Saline nasal irrigation/sprays, humidification, gentle nose blowing. Warm compresses may relieve facial pressure but are not a primary treatment. |

Anatomy, Physiology & Pharmacology Points
- Pathophysiology: The nasal mucosa contains mast cells coated with IgE antibodies specific to an allergen. Re-exposure triggers degranulation and the release of histamine, leukotrienes, and prostaglandins, causing the classic symptoms.
- Pharmacology: Intranasal corticosteroids (e.g., fluticasone, mometasone) are the mainstay of pharmacologic treatment as they reduce inflammation. Antihistamines block histamine receptors. Decongestants (e.g., pseudoephedrine, oxymetazoline) cause vasoconstriction but do not treat inflammation.
- Rebound Congestion Mechanism: Prolonged use of topical alpha-adrenergic agonists (decongestant sprays) leads to down-regulation of receptors, requiring more medication for the same effect. Upon discontinuation, a profound rebound vasodilation and congestion occur.
